Primary Care House Calls Salary

As of August 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Primary Care House Calls in the United States is $80,987.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$39. Salaries at Primary Care House Calls typically range from $71,146 to $91,844 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

About Primary Care House Calls
Primary Care House Calls (PCHC) is a Medical House Call practice in the North West Florida/ Pensacola area designed to provide medical care for patients with limited mobility who find it difficult to get to the doctor's office. What Is the Cost of Living Near Pensacola?

Understanding the cost of living near Pensacola is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Primary Care House Calls.
Pensacola's Cost of Living Index is approximately 91.5 (8.5% less expensive than US average; 11.2% less than FL average). Panhandle coastal city, military presence, affordable housing. ECAT bus.
